A 23-year-old woman was robbed Friday afternoon along Sapphire Drive, Diamond Vale, in an incident involving a silver wagon and two suspects.
At around 2 p.m. the victim was approached from behind by a silver wagon, partial registration PDL, which stopped beside her. The vehicle was driven by a woman, believed to be in her forties, with a man described as East Indian, in his early forties, about 5 ft 7 in, light brown complexion, with black hair tied in a ponytail and wearing long jeans and a red jersey. The man exited the rear seat and announced a hold-up.
he had his hand wrapped in the red jersey, leading the victim to fear he was concealing a weapon. In fear for her life, she complied with his demands.
